在考察TP钱包(通常指TokenPocket)是否开源时,应把“开源”理解为代码可见、可复现和可验证的供应链。TokenPocket在GitHub上发布了部分SDK、插件和工具,但核心移动客户端并非一开始就完全透明,判断其开源性应以源码仓库完整度、许可证、可编译产物与发布签名为准。本技术指南给出可操作流程与评

估维度:一是仓库清点与许可证审查;二是构建可复现二进制并比对发布签名;三是对关键路径做静态与动态审计,尤其关注助记词处理、私钥存储与交易签名流程。针对Vyper合约开发,推荐使用vyper编译链、web3.py部署脚本,并配合单元

测试、Slither/MythX等扫描与形式化验证,优先采用简洁语义以降低攻击面。高级支付解决方案应采用分层架构:在钱包端支持元交易与账户抽象(如ERC‑4337)、L2批处理与批量结算;在链路侧部署中继与费率代理,利用原子交换或跨链桥实现全球交易和流动性路由。系统监控部分建议构建链上与链下混合观测,使用Prometheus/Grafana和OpenTelemetry监测RPC延迟、mempool深度、重组检测、nonce异常与交易失败率,配套告警和自动回退策略以降低运营风险。专业评判报告应量化指标:代码开放度、可复现性、审计缺陷密度、平均确认时延、费用效率与跨链成功率,并结合社区活跃度与治理透明度给出风险分级。面向智能化未来世界,钱包将从签名工具演化为可编程代理:支持AI代理授权、隐私保护与合规框架并行、通过可验证开源与供应链签名建立用户信任。结论性观点:单纯的代码公开不足以构建信任,可复现构建、签名发布与透明的安全审计同等重要;结合Vyper的安全实践、分层支付策略与完整的监控体系,是TP类钱包在未来数字经济和全球交易场景中保持竞争力与可信性的必由之路。
作者:林启航发布时间:2026-02-01 12:17:11
评论